Thesis (Ph.D.)--Harvard University, 2006.
This thesis treats a number of topics in low energy quantum scattering. Recurrent themes include resonance and interference phenomena arising from quantum multiple scattering. In Chapter 2, we discuss the effect of confining a point scatterer in a two dimensional strip waveguide; we show that the system's transport properties can be described by a single renormalized wavefunction. Chapter 3 discusses scattering from gratings of point scatterers, with the objective of examining whether a row of atoms could potentially be used as to guide matter waves. In Chapter 4, we develop formalisms to deal with a number of systems in which multiple scattering coexists with periodicity.
